Submit insect samples to the Connecticut Agricultural Experiment Station for identification. This service helps identify species and address issues that affect plants, homes, and outdoor spaces. Follow the steps to prepare your sample and submit the correct form.
When to use this service
Use this service if you need to:
- Identify an insect or similar species
- Confirm a pest that may affect plants or property
- Get guidance from a laboratory
What you need
Prepare these items before you submit:
- Follow the Insect Information Office (IIO) sample submission guidelines (PDF)
- Complete the submission form (PDF)
- Provide details about where and how the insect was found
How to complete the form
Follow these steps:
- Download the insect submission form
- Enter your contact details
- Add information about the insect and where you found it
- Review and confirm all fields are complete
How to submit your sample
Choose one option:
- Send your sample by mail
- Drop off your sample at a laboratory location:
- New Haven: 123 Huntington Street, New Haven, CT 06511
- Windsor: 153 Cook Hill Road, Windsor, CT 06095
Include your completed submission form with your sample

What happens next
The laboratory reviews your sample after it arrives. Results help identify the insect and provide guidance for your case. Response times vary based on volume and request type.
